Seven-day artificial lung testing in an in-parallel configuration.

Hitoshi Sato1, Grant W Griffith, Candice M Hall

  • 1Department of Surgery, University of Michigan, Ann Arbor, Michigan, USA.

The Annals of Thoracic Surgery
|August 28, 2007
PubMed
Summary

The MC3 Biolung artificial lung supported sheep for 7 days, showing stable blood gases and hemodynamics. Improvements in blood biocompatibility are needed for this thoracic artificial lung.

Area of Science:

  • Biomedical Engineering
  • Cardiopulmonary Support
  • Medical Devices

Background:

  • The MC3 Biolung is an investigational thoracic artificial lung.
  • It is designed for acute respiratory insufficiency and as a bridge to lung transplantation.

Purpose of the Study:

  • To evaluate the feasibility of a 7-day support period with the MC3 Biolung in a sheep model.
  • To assess the device's impact on hemodynamics, blood gases, and organ function.

Main Methods:

  • Ten sheep received respiratory support from the MC3 Biolung for up to 7 days.
  • Continuous monitoring included hemodynamics, blood gases, blood cell counts, and organ function.
  • Post-experiment necropsy was performed on all animals.

Main Results:

  • Seven sheep completed the 7-day support period.
  • Stable cardiac output, mean arterial blood pressure, and arterial oxygen tension were maintained.
  • Arterial carbon dioxide tension remained within normal limits; however, elevated white blood cell counts and signs of kidney infarction were observed.

Conclusions:

  • The thoracic artificial lung demonstrated suitability for 7-day use.
  • Further research is required to enhance the blood biocompatibility of the artificial lung device.
